Beginner Level (A1-A2)
- Friends (1994-2004): Clear American English, 22-minute episodes, everyday vocabulary
- Bluey (2018-present): Australian accent, 7-minute episodes, simple family dialogues
- Sesame Street (1969-present): Repetitive patterns, visual aids, basic vocabulary
- Phineas and Ferb (2007-present): Animated, clear pronunciation, songs for rhythm
Intermediate Level (B1-B2)
- This Is Us (2016-2022): Emotional conversations, family vocabulary, 42-minute episodes
- Modern Family (2009-2020): Mockumentary style, cultural differences, slang
- The Great British Bake Off (2010-present): Relaxed environment, cooking vocabulary, British accents
- Black Mirror (2011-present): Standalone episodes, diverse settings, technology themes
Advanced Level (C1-C2)
- Sherlock (2010-2017): Rapid-fire dialogue, complex deductions, articulate British English
- Doctor Who (1963-present): Diverse British accents, scientific vocabulary, 50-minute episodes
- The Crown (2016-present): RP British accent, formal language, royal politics
- Peaky Blinders (2013-2022): Brummie accent, informal jargon, historical context

British Shows vs American Shows: Key Differences
Understanding stylistic differences helps educators guide students toward appropriate content. British shows typically feature shorter seasons (6-10 episodes), RP or regional accents, and social realism. American shows often have longer seasons (18-24 episodes), diverse regional accents, and higher production budgets.
| Feature | British Shows | American Shows |
|---|---|---|
| Average Episode Length | 50-60 minutes | 22-45 minutes |
| Season Length | 6-13 episodes | 18-24 episodes |
| Accent Variety | RP, Cockney, Brummie, Scottish | General American, Southern, NY |
| Common Themes | Class, social issues, dry humor | Individualism, ambition, family |
| Streaming Platforms | BBC iPlayer, Netflix UK, ITV | HBO Max, Netflix US, Apple TV+ |

Recommended Viewing Strategy for Students
- Start with English subtitles to match spoken and written words
- Pause and repeat lines to practice pronunciation
- Take notes on new vocabulary with context
- Watch regularly for 20 minutes daily for maximum effectiveness
- After 3-4 months, attempt viewing without subtitles

Which English shows are best for learning accents?
The Crown teaches RP (Received Pronunciation), Peaky Blinders teaches Brummie accent, Sherlock teaches articulate modern British, and Bluey teaches Australian accent.
